About i was having a terrible time getting very blurry pictures with my new nikon D70~but Antonella Nistri gave me some advice on how to set the camera up when using my 70-300 telephoto lens ( much faster shutter speed than I was using before} thanks Dearest Antonella! IT WORKED!....jon PS: this was taken from about 90 yards distance at full telephoto 300mm

Hi Jon, very good action shot. And yes, the fast shutterspeed is the solution. at 300mm, even the slightest trembling / camera shake might cause a blurred image. Another option to prevent that is either using a monopod, but also underexposing by -0,5 to -1,0 EV. In this case, that would also have prevented the slight over exposed spots (hands and frisbee) By underexposing one stop, the shutter speed doubles at Aperture priority. It also allows you to expose at 200 ASA with the same Shutter and Aperture settings. I find that my D100 overexposes easily too, so the -xxEV setting is in most cases needed to balance the tonal range and luminosity of the shot.

As to the composition, I could argue that I would crop off a bit on the left side of the image, but I don't think that is the key issue here. I do like the DOF and the tree, partially blocking the girl on the right. Very good capture.
